The following are intended to assist those seeking to understand and participate in building a new paradigm based on the Green Party’s foundational Ten Key Values and the principles of Balanced Living, defined here as living cooperatively, without demanding more than you can reasonably consume, and recognizing that there are complex strands connecting all humans to each other and to the other creatures with whom we share this world. Even though we may not be able to directly perceive those connections, we accept that all of us are integral to the balanced functioning of the planet and in sustaining life as we know it.
